The story of Mary Batchelor began in 1721 in Buxted, Sussex, England. Mary Batchelor married John Verrall, and had children including John Verrall, William Verrall, Anne Verrall, Mary Verrall, Thomas Verrall, Susanna Verrall, Jane Verrall, William Verrall. Mary Batchelor passed away in 1776 in Eastbourne, Sussex, England.
